首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Kivy应用程序在加载后崩溃

Kivy是一个开源的Python框架,用于快速开发跨平台的移动应用程序和其他多点触控应用程序。它提供了丰富的用户界面组件和工具,使开发者能够轻松创建具有各种功能和交互性的应用程序。

当Kivy应用程序在加载后崩溃时,可能有多种原因导致。以下是一些可能的原因和解决方法:

  1. 代码错误:检查应用程序的代码,确保没有语法错误、逻辑错误或其他错误。可以使用调试工具来帮助定位和修复错误。
  2. 依赖问题:Kivy应用程序可能依赖于其他库或模块。确保所有依赖项都已正确安装,并且版本兼容。可以使用虚拟环境来管理依赖项,以确保环境的一致性。
  3. 资源文件问题:Kivy应用程序可能使用了图像、音频或其他资源文件。确保这些文件存在,并且路径正确。还要确保文件的权限设置正确。
  4. 设备兼容性问题:Kivy应用程序可能在某些设备或操作系统版本上不兼容。检查应用程序的兼容性要求,并确保目标设备满足这些要求。
  5. 内存问题:Kivy应用程序可能因为内存不足而崩溃。确保应用程序没有内存泄漏或其他资源管理问题。可以使用内存分析工具来帮助识别和解决这些问题。

对于Kivy应用程序的崩溃问题,腾讯云提供了一些相关产品和服务,可以帮助开发者进行应用程序的监控、调试和优化:

  1. 云监控:腾讯云监控可以帮助开发者实时监控应用程序的性能指标、资源使用情况和错误日志。通过监控数据,开发者可以及时发现和解决应用程序的崩溃问题。
  2. 云调试:腾讯云调试可以帮助开发者在生产环境中对应用程序进行远程调试。通过云调试,开发者可以定位和修复应用程序的错误,而无需在本地复现问题。
  3. 云优化:腾讯云优化可以帮助开发者对应用程序进行性能优化。通过分析应用程序的性能瓶颈和资源消耗,开发者可以优化代码和配置,提升应用程序的稳定性和响应速度。

腾讯云相关产品和服务的详细介绍和使用方法,请参考以下链接:

请注意,以上提到的腾讯云产品和服务仅作为示例,其他云计算品牌商也提供类似的产品和服务,开发者可以根据自己的需求选择合适的解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券